Web7 mrt. 2024 · Biofeedback therapy is mind-body training. It can help you feel more relaxed, sleep better, and manage your reaction to pain. Biofeedback uses special equipment to show you how your body reacts to stress. Sensors placed on your body measure key body functions like breathing, heart rate and blood pressure. Web29 okt. 2024 · Walking function disorders are typical for patients after cerebral stroke. Biofeedback technology (BFB) is currently considered effective and promising for training walking function, including in patients after cerebral stroke.
